CommandExecutor

Struct CommandExecutor 

Source
pub struct CommandExecutor;
Expand description

Command executor for running shell commands

Implementations§

Source§

impl CommandExecutor

Source

pub fn execute( command_def: &CommandDefinition, context: &CommandContext, ) -> Result<CommandExecutionResult>

Execute a command with the given context

Source

pub fn execute_and_get_output( command_def: &CommandDefinition, context: &CommandContext, ) -> Result<String>

Execute a command and return only the output

Source

pub fn execute_and_get_all_output( command_def: &CommandDefinition, context: &CommandContext, ) -> Result<(String, String)>

Execute a command and return both stdout and stderr

Source

pub fn validate_arguments( command_def: &CommandDefinition, arguments: &HashMap<String, String>, ) -> Result<()>

Validate command arguments against the command definition

Source

pub fn build_context_with_defaults( command_def: &CommandDefinition, arguments: HashMap<String, String>, cwd: String, ) -> Result<CommandContext>

Build a context with default values for missing arguments
